The Journey to Capture the Cosmos
This remarkable image is the result of meticulous planning and execution. The capture involved a significant investment of time, with 2 hours dedicated to OIII (Oxygen-III) narrowband imaging and 3 hours for H-alpha imaging. Each sub-exposure was meticulously recorded in 300-second intervals, building up a rich dataset. To ensure the highest quality, the process included 20 dark frames, 50 flat frames, and 50 bias frames, crucial for removing noise and optical artifacts.
The Tools of the Trade
The pursuit of such celestial wonders relies on cutting-edge equipment. This shot was made possible by:
- Explore Scientific 127mm FCD100 refractor: Providing exceptional clarity and sharpness.
- ASI2600 MM camera: A high-sensitivity monochrome camera ideal for narrowband imaging.
- HEQ5 mount: Ensuring stable tracking for long exposures.
- Askar 52mm guide scope & ASL120 mini guide camera: For precise guiding and preventing star trails.
- ZWO Automatic Focuser: Maintaining perfect focus throughout the imaging session.
- Optolong 3 nm OIII and H-alpha filters: Isolating specific wavelengths of light for detailed structure.
- ZWO filter wheel: Allowing for seamless switching between filters.
Processing and the Path Forward
The raw data was expertly stacked and processed using PixInsight, a powerful software suite for astronomical image processing, enhanced by RC Astro plugins. While this represents a significant achievement, the astrophotographer considers this a "work in progress." The plan is to acquire at least twice the current data and incorporate broadband stars to add further depth and context to this already awe-inspiring view of the Cygnus Wall.
